Power outage in Chiba Prefecture About 40,000 houses such as Chiba City are expected to recover today, September 12 at 17:30

TEPCO says that about 40,000 houses in Chiba City, Yotsukaido City, etc. have already recovered or are expected to recover during the 12th due to the typhoon No. 15 causing widespread power outages in Chiba Prefecture. . On the other hand, if recovery work takes time, full recovery will be after 13th.

According to TEPCO, power outages continue in Chiba Prefecture at about 313,400 units at 4:30 pm.

According to TEPCO, of these, the areas that are expected to recover during the 12th are Chiba City, Yotsukaido City, Inzai City, and part of Ichihara City.

On the other hand, in other areas, it is expected that full recovery will be after 13th, as recovery work takes time.

TEPCO needs to remove fallen trees to bring large vehicles to the site as to why the restoration is delayed, and because the distribution line is broken on a large scale, it takes time for the restoration work It is said.

In addition, it is necessary to check whether it is possible to safely send electricity even if equipment such as electric wires is restored, and this work takes a few hours.

TEPCO is aiming for recovery with the support of 11,000 people, with support from other power companies.
